Epson, a global innovation leader in printing, visual communications, manufacturing and quality of life solutions for the office, home, commerce and industry, announced a long-term global partnership with the 2014 FIA Formula One World Champions, the MERCEDES AMG PETRONAS Formula One™ Team. Epson will become an Official Team Partner of MERCEDES AMG PETRONAS, providing its expertise in the product areas of inkjet printers, scanners, 3LCD projectors and wearables, including smart glasses and health/sports sensing products. The Epson logo will be visible on the MERCEDES AMG PETRONAS race cars, along with branding on the helmet visors and racesuits of the team's drivers Lewis Hamilton and Nico Rosberg, in a new livery for the 2015 season that was be revealed by MERCEDES AMG PETRONAS when Formula One testing began last February 1.

Kaspersky Lab recently introduced its latest mobile application called Kaspersky QR Scanner. This program is compatible with Google Android and Apple iOS and can not only read information from QR codes, but also warn users about potentially dangerous links within them.

Fraudsters are constantly coming up with new tricks to lure users to their malicious sites. One dodge that has become popular recently is to encrypt a phishing link in a quick response (QR) code.

QR codes offer a convenient tool to send links to a mobile device, from computer screens or printed pages.

However, while experienced users can recognize fake URLs on screen, there is no way of identifying a rogue QR code with the naked eye.

This means cybercriminals are not only able to replace pictures with codes online; they can also physically glue their malicious QR codes over genuine ones on real-world posters and notices.

Phishing itself – the creation of fake pages in order to obtain users' personal data or infect their devices with malware – Is nothing new. It has been used by cybercriminals for many years.

Chef, best-selling author and travelling gourmand Anthony Bourdain returns in an all-new season of the Emmy award-winning series ANTHONY BOURDAIN: PARTS UNKNOWN. Anthony travels to the lesser-known areas of beautiful Punjab, Thailand, Russia, Brazil, Lyon, Mexico, Mississippi and Las Vegas, steering off classic tourist tracks and traps, to expose and celebrate the people, unique culture, food, history and stories that make each place truly special. ANTHONY BOURDAIN: PARTS UNKNOWN premieres every Tuesday at 10 p.m. starting February 10, exclusively on TLC (available nationwide in the Philippines on every major cable, DTH and local provincial operator).

An eight-part series, each episode spotlights intriguing places, tastes, sights and sounds waiting to be explored. For insider tips and the best experiences, Anthony taps into the locals as well as a few friends and influential figures including world-renowned chef and restaurateur Daniel Boulud, famed nouvelle cuisine chef Paul Bocuse, magician Penn Jillette of Penn and Teller, and revered poet and award-winning peace activist Javier Sicilia.

In Thailand, Anthony explores Chiang Mai with award-winning chef and author Andy Ricker of Pok Pok restaurant fame. Anthony likens his experience in Northern Thailand to discovering a colour he never knew existed. “The food here is not pad thai or green curry chicken. There are complex layers of flavour, sophisticated balances, spicy, sour, a little bitter, salty, herby. Colour and texture are important. Crispy, soft, cold, hot. It's exactly this interplay between elements that makes Northern Thai food so thrilling and so addictive,” he says.

While having our lunch, Mr. Albert, the Managing Director of both Gumbo and its sister restaurant Burgoo, informed us of some of the trivial information about the Gumbo restaurant, including where it got its name. I was surprised to know that the word Gumbo was derived from the African word for "okra," a pod like vegetable that was introduced by African slaves to thicken the stew we now call Gumbo. It has an incomparably rich flavor and texture and was derived from the cooking of French, Spanish, Indian, and African residents of the area.
